Originally Posted by juncho
Actually, I'm asking about the exact opposite. I'd like my US Airways flight credited into my United Airlines Premier account.

Has anyone done this before? If so, how can I input my United number into the US Airways flight?
Yes. All the time with no problems. Just put your UA # in the reservation at time of booking.

The only thing is that you can't request free e-upgrades on the US segments with a UA # in the locator if you are also an Elite on US trying to upgrade. If using your UA #, you have to purchase the e-upgrades on the day of departure if you want the miles credited to UA even if you're a US elite.
